Multiple sclerosis

Multiple sclerosis (MS) is an autoimmune, chronic inflammatory disease of the central nervous system. Switzerland has around 15,000 people living with MS. Multiple sclerosis can cause various severe impairments. Its symptoms can vary greatly from person to person and change over time. Pharmacotherapy options have expanded enormously in recent years, so the progression of the disease can be mitigated.   • The aim of inpatient rehabilitation is to maintain and improve a patient’s quality of life, independence and thus participation in social life – both private and professional. Individual rehabilitation goals are formulated on admission by the interdisciplinary team together with the patient.

     

  • Functional therapy (primarily physiotherapy, occupational therapy, speech therapy and neuropsychology) aims to reduce existing symptoms and resulting impairments or prevent them from worsening. Inpatient rehabilitation can not only ameliorate functional limitations such as impaired mobility, spasticity, ataxia, dysarthria and dysphagia or bladder disorders, but can also have a positive impact on coping with the illness and the psychological consequences of the disease.

     

  • Comprehensive inpatient rehabilitation can alleviate various symptoms and thus the quality of life.   • Another focus of our clinic is the treatment of spasticity. Several treatment options are available here – in addition to physiotherapy and occupational therapy, medication can be prescribed if necessary or botulinum toxin can be injected into the affected muscles under ultrasound guidance. In cases of pronounced spasticity in both legs, intrathecal administration of baclofen may help.
